In research, understanding the difference between conceptual and operational definitions is crucial for designing valid studies and producing reliable results. A conceptual definition explains what a concept means in theory, providing clarity about what researchers intend to study. On the other hand, an operational definition translates that abstract concept into specific, measurable terms, allowing researchers to collect data and test hypotheses effectively. Using clear examples of both conceptual and operational definitions helps illustrate the connection between theory and measurement, ensuring that research findings are accurate, replicable, and meaningful. This approach is essential across disciplines, whether in psychology, social sciences, education, or healthcare research.
Conceptual Definition in Research
A conceptual definition describes the meaning of a concept in theoretical terms. It answers the question What does this concept mean? Conceptual definitions provide clarity and context, guiding researchers in understanding the scope and boundaries of the idea they are studying. They are essential during the planning phase of research to ensure that all stakeholders share a common understanding of key terms and variables. Without a clear conceptual definition, studies risk ambiguity, misinterpretation, and inconsistent findings.
Characteristics of a Conceptual Definition
Conceptual definitions possess several characteristics that distinguish them from operational definitions
- Abstract and theoretical They describe the concept in broad, theoretical terms rather than focusing on measurement.
- Clarifying scope They define what is included and excluded in the concept.
- Guiding framework They provide a foundation for developing hypotheses and research questions.
- Discipline-specific Conceptual definitions often vary depending on the field of study and the theoretical perspective.
For example, in psychology, stress may be conceptually defined as a physiological and psychological response to perceived challenges or threats. This definition explains what researchers mean by stress without specifying how it will be measured.
Operational Definition in Research
While conceptual definitions provide theoretical clarity, operational definitions focus on measurement and observation. An operational definition specifies how a concept will be measured, observed, or manipulated in a study. It translates abstract ideas into concrete variables, making research replicable and results quantifiable. Without operational definitions, researchers would struggle to collect data consistently or compare findings across studies.
Characteristics of an Operational Definition
Operational definitions have key characteristics that make them practical for research
- Measurable They describe how to quantify or categorize the concept.
- Observable They outline the procedures, instruments, or criteria used to collect data.
- Replicable They ensure that other researchers can measure the concept in the same way.
- Specific They reduce ambiguity by providing precise instructions for measurement.
Using the earlier example of stress, an operational definition could specify measuring stress by assessing cortisol levels in saliva, recording self-reported anxiety on a validated questionnaire, or counting the number of stressful life events experienced in a month. This operationalization enables researchers to gather concrete data that reflects the conceptual understanding of stress.
Importance of Both Definitions in Research
Both conceptual and operational definitions are necessary to conduct rigorous research. Conceptual definitions provide clarity about the theoretical meaning of a variable, while operational definitions allow researchers to measure that variable effectively. Together, they ensure that studies are well-defined, valid, and replicable. Ignoring either type of definition can lead to misunderstandings, inaccurate data collection, and unreliable conclusions.
How They Work Together
Conceptual and operational definitions are complementary. The conceptual definition establishes the theoretical foundation, while the operational definition provides the practical approach to studying the concept. Researchers often start with a conceptual definition when formulating hypotheses and then develop an operational definition to guide data collection. This process ensures that the research aligns theory with empirical measurement.
Examples of Conceptual and Operational Definitions
To illustrate the difference between conceptual and operational definitions, consider the following examples
Example 1 Academic Performance
- Conceptual definition Academic performance refers to the degree to which a student achieves learning objectives and demonstrates mastery of knowledge and skills in educational settings.
- Operational definition Academic performance can be measured by the student’s grade point average (GPA), scores on standardized tests, or performance in specific subject exams over a semester.
Example 2 Happiness
- Conceptual definition Happiness is a positive emotional state characterized by feelings of contentment, satisfaction, and well-being.
- Operational definition Happiness can be measured using self-reported surveys such as the Satisfaction with Life Scale, the Positive and Negative Affect Schedule, or daily mood diaries recorded over a month.
Example 3 Employee Engagement
- Conceptual definition Employee engagement is the emotional commitment and involvement of employees toward their organization and its goals.
- Operational definition Employee engagement can be measured through survey instruments that assess job satisfaction, organizational commitment, and participation in workplace initiatives, scored on a standardized scale.
Steps to Develop Operational Definitions
Developing clear operational definitions requires a systematic approach. Researchers can follow these steps to ensure accurate and reliable measurement
- Start with a conceptual definition to clarify the meaning of the variable.
- Identify observable indicators that reflect the concept in practice.
- Select measurement tools or procedures appropriate for the indicators.
- Specify criteria for categorizing or quantifying the data.
- Ensure the operational definition is replicable and can be applied consistently by different researchers.
Following these steps ensures that the operational definition accurately represents the conceptual idea and allows for valid data collection.
Challenges in Defining Concepts Operationally
Creating operational definitions can be challenging, particularly for abstract or complex concepts. Some common issues include
- Ambiguity Concepts like happiness or stress may be interpreted differently by different researchers.
- Measurement limitations Some variables may be difficult to quantify accurately, such as creativity or motivation.
- Cultural differences Concepts may vary across cultures, requiring careful consideration of measurement tools.
- Dynamic changes Certain variables, like mood or engagement, can fluctuate over time, complicating measurement.
To address these challenges, researchers often use multiple operational measures, validated instruments, and repeated assessments to ensure reliable data collection.
